Express 2.\overline{57} as a base 10 fraction in reduced form.

Let's use a handy trick to solve this problem. 

First off, let's set a variable. Let's set \(X=2.\overline{57}\)

 

For that value of X, then we have that

\(100 X = 257.\overline{57}\)

 

Now, we subtract x from 100x. Note that the repeated part of the decimal cancels out. Thus, we have

\(\eqalign{100 X &= &\hfill257.57...\cr X &= &\hfill2.57...\cr \hline 99X &= &255\cr}\)

 

We end up witht he equation

\(99 X = 255\)

 

Simplifying and isolating x, we get 

\(X = \frac{255}{99}\)

Thus,

The answer is \(2.\overline{57} = 2 \frac{19}{33}\)
